I am an old lapsed rocketeer who now has grandkids interested and I have some old ProDyne motors I would like to build around. The Cyclone motor has a 1 inch motor diameter and varies in length and probably is in the low E category The Hurricane motor is 1.125 inch in diameter and also has various lengths and might be in a high E or Low F range. I am not looking for ultimate altitude just want to see how they perform. Being that they are old engines I didn't want to invest a lot of time or money in case they don't work.ProDyne motors.JPG

Image above shows some of my supply with a an Estes D 24mm for comparison

Balsa Machining has a 3" "School Rocket" for $23. Cardboard airframe but should be adequate for F and G motors. It has a 24 mm motor mount, so you'd need a piece of 29mm motor tube, and open up the centering rings.
https://www.balsamachining.com
 
Apogee Aspire: https://www.apogeerockets.com/Rocket-Kits/Skill-Level-2-Model-Rocket-Kits/Aspire
Suitable for 29mm E, F, and G motors.
Use 1/4" tape to build up a rear thrust ring on the end of each motor.
Install motor and do a tape wrap around the end of the rocket body and motor to prevent motor kick-out at ejection.
Since the Cyclone is a smaller dia. need to either build up the dia. with tape or use a ST-10 tube (from erockets) as a motor tube and sleeve fit to the 29mm motor tube.
If the motors CATO you're only out $22.
If they work you'll get a wild ride and your grandkids will be stoked.
